It’s the aftermath of another Saudi-led coalition airstrike against Houthi rebels who support Saleh and are now in control of the capital.

They’re fighting for power in other parts of Yemen as well.

Newly released video from a Saudi military cockpit shows some of the latest air strikes on Yemen.

Riyadh and Gulf states are waging a battle against the Houthis who are allied with Iran, the Saudis’ main rival in the region.

Iran’s Supreme Leader,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, has reportedly condemned the Saudi strikes as ‘genocide’.

The president, Hassan Rouhani is calling for an immediate halt to the bombing campaign.

In a nationally televised address he warned the Saudis, that military intervention in Yemen was a mistake.
